Evaluate Your Options

When it comes to evaluating potential revenue streams, the first step is to use market analysis and financial planning.

Market analysis involves researching the industry and analyzing trends in the market, while financial planning involves researching the costs and income associated with different revenue streams. This is an important part of identifying potential revenue streams and determining which ones are the most viable. When conducting market analysis, it is important to consider both current and future trends in the industry. Researching current trends can help you understand what types of products or services customers are currently interested in, as well as how much they are willing to pay for them. Additionally, researching future trends can help you predict which products or services will be popular in the future, as well as which ones might not be as profitable.

Once you have identified potential revenue streams, you should also consider their associated costs and income. This includes researching the materials needed to produce products, the cost of labor required to provide services, and any other overhead costs associated with each option. Additionally, you should research the expected income associated with each option, such as prices for products or services and estimated customer demand. By conducting market analysis and financial planning, you can determine which revenue streams are the most viable.

This can help you create a successful business plan and find the right revenue streams for your start-up or idea development coaching business.

Research Existing Trends

Researching existing trends in the industry is an essential step when identifying potential revenue streams for any start-up or idea development coaching business. Knowing what is popular in the industry and what customers are buying can help you brainstorm ideas for potential revenue streams and provide valuable insights into the market. Using customer data to identify opportunities is one of the best ways to research existing trends.

By analyzing customer data, you can gain a better understanding of the customers you are targeting and what products and services they need. This data can be used to inform your decisions about which revenue streams to pursue, as well as how to promote and market them. Additionally, it can help you identify areas of opportunity that may not have been apparent before. In addition to customer data, it's also important to stay up-to-date on industry trends.

This means monitoring news sources, looking at competitor activity, and keeping an eye on industry reports. Doing so can provide valuable insights into what is popular with customers, as well as potential new products or services that could be added to your business plan. Researching existing trends in the industry is an important step when identifying potential revenue streams for start-up and idea development coaching businesses. By utilizing customer data and staying up-to-date on industry trends, businesses can gain valuable insights into the market and identify areas of opportunity that may not have been apparent before.

Brainstorming Ideas

Brainstorming Ideas is an important part of identifying potential revenue streams for start-up coaching and idea development coaching businesses. Brainstorming can help generate creative ideas, which can lead to potential revenue streams. When brainstorming ideas, it is important to consider customer feedback and research industry trends. Customer feedback can provide insight into what customers need and want, which can inform decisions about potential revenue streams.

Researching industry trends can provide information on which revenue streams are in demand, and how they may be evolving. One way to brainstorm ideas is to use a mind map. Mind maps are visual diagrams that help to organize thoughts and make connections between ideas. It can help to focus on a specific topic or problem, such as identifying potential revenue streams.

Another way to brainstorm is to use a fishbone diagram. Fishbone diagrams are used to break down a problem into its component parts, which can then be further explored. They can be used to explore the various possibilities for potential revenue streams. It is also important to consider customer feedback when brainstorming ideas for potential revenue streams.
